/**
* @cfg {Boolean} forceFit
* True to force the columns to fit into the available width. Headers are first sized according to configuration,
* whether that be a specific width, or flex. Then they are all proportionally changed in width so that the entire
* content width is used. For more accurate control, it is more optimal to specify a flex setting on the columns
* that are to be stretched & explicit widths on columns that are not.
*/
/**
* @cfg {Ext.grid.feature.Feature[]/Object[]/Ext.enums.Feature[]} features
* An array of grid Features to be added to this grid. Can also be just a single feature instead of array.
*
* Features config behaves much like {@link #plugins}.
* A feature can be added by either directly referencing the instance:
*
* features: [Ext.create('Ext.grid.feature.GroupingSummary', {groupHeaderTpl: 'Subject: {name}'})],
*
* By using config object with ftype:
*
* features: [{ftype: 'groupingsummary', groupHeaderTpl: 'Subject: {name}'}],
*
* Or with just a ftype:
*
* features: ['grouping', 'groupingsummary'],
*
* See {@link Ext.enums.Feature} for list of all ftypes.
*/

/**
* @cfg {Boolean} [enableLocking=false]
* Configure as `true` to enable locking support for this grid. Alternatively, locking will also be automatically
* enabled if any of the columns in the {@link #columns columns} configuration contain a {@link Ext.grid.column.Column#locked locked} config option.
*
* A locking grid is processed in a special way. The configuration options are cloned and *two* grids are created to be the locked (left) side
* and the normal (right) side. This Panel becomes merely a {@link Ext.container.Container container} which arranges both in an {@link Ext.layout.container.HBox HBox} layout.
*
* {@link #plugins Plugins} may be targeted at either locked, or unlocked grid, or, both, in which case the plugin is cloned and used on both sides.
*
* Plugins may also be targeted at the containing locking Panel.
*
* This is configured by specifying a `lockableScope` property in your plugin which may have the following values:
*
* * `"both"` (the default) - The plugin is added to both grids
* * `"top"` - The plugin is added to the containing Panel
* * `"locked"` - The plugin is added to the locked (left) grid
* * `"normal"` - The plugin is added to the normal (right) grid
*
* If `both` is specified, then each copy of the plugin gains a property `lockingPartner` which references its sibling on the other side so that they
* can synchronize operations is necessary.
*
* {@link #features Features} may also be configured with `lockableScope` and may target the locked grid, the normal grid or both grids. Features
* also get a `lockingPartner` reference injected.
*/
enableLocking: false,
